Real Estate Market
The Spotsylvania real estate market is characterized by high homeownership, with a rate of 86%. The median home value is reported at $340,900, while the median monthly rent is $1,331. This market appeals to those seeking value and the stability of owning a home in a community-oriented setting.

Transportation & Connectivity
Major roadways like Interstate 95 and Route 3 provide critical connections to Fredericksburg, Richmond, and Northern Virginia. While primarily car-dependent, these routes facilitate commuting and regional travel. | Market Metric | Value |
|---|---|
| Median Home Price | $340,900 |
| Median Rent | $1,331/mo |
| Median Household Income | $99,854 |
| Average Home Size | 1,700 sq ft |
| Homeownership Rate | 86.1% |
| Renter-Occupied | 13.9% |
| Rent-to-Income Ratio | 27.9% |
| Rental Vacancy Rate | 11.1% |
| Market Type | Buyer's |
| Market Tier | Mid-Range |
| Primary ZIP | 22551 |
